Discover more about Iglesia De Achao

Iglesia De Achao is a captivating wooden church located on the picturesque Quinchao Island in the Los Lagos region of Chile. Built in the 18th century, this stunning structure is not only an architectural marvel but also a significant piece of Chilean history. The church, made predominantly of local wood, features intricate carvings and a charming bell tower that stands as a beacon of the island’s rich cultural heritage. Its serene surroundings, with views of the nearby landscapes, make it a perfect spot for reflection and admiration. Visitors to Iglesia De Achao will be enchanted by the peaceful atmosphere that envelops the church. The interior, adorned with beautiful religious artifacts and traditional decorations, offers a glimpse into the spiritual life of the community that has cherished this landmark for centuries. The church also serves as a cultural hub, hosting various local events and celebrations that allow tourists to immerse themselves in the vibrant traditions of the island.
